Package: shush
Version: 1.2.3-4
Severity: important

On amd64, running shush -u results in:

shush: execv(NOCRONTAB): No such file or directory
shush: The impossible just happened: line 51 in file exec.c was reached!
shush: "crontab -l" terminated or stopped abnormally (Aborted)

It seems that shush tries to run NOCRONTAB instead of /usr/bin/crontab as it
couldn't detect crontab path in configure. The i386 build of shush (1.2.3-4)
is okay.
